Betterly has teamed up with a fast-growing DTC brand that’s making waves as an eco-friendly company in the consumer goods space. They are currently searching for a highly skilled Content Marketing Manager who can help take their brand to the next level.
About the Role
Their team is looking for a Content Marketing Manager to help them develop, launch, and grow an internal content machine — adding value to their buyer’s journey each step of the way. As a Content Marketing Manager, you will help power the company’s growth, and you will own a broad range of deliverables — blog posts, educational guides, sales tools, emails, social media, website content, and other customer communications
They are looking for a passionate individual who can help lead their email program, finding compelling ways to attract, engage, convert, and onboard prospects and customers while continually deepening their understanding of content and messaging that resonates with their audience
Responsibilities
- Write high-quality, clear, and concise content within fast-paced cycles for multiple channels and audiences, and aimed at driving leads, subscribers, and overall brand awareness
- Create and implement a content strategy that supports marketing initiatives along with defining internal processes
- Develop and own editorial and content calendar
- Work cross-functionally both within and outside of the marketing team to help develop our voice/tone, positioning, and key messages
- Ensure all content is on-brand and consistent, serving as our in-house editor
- Optimize content considering SEO and Google Analytics
- Analyze web traffic metrics
- Share content through various channels, ensuring a strong web presence
- Receive customer feedback and generate ideas to increase customer engagement
- Help develop and contribute to brand messaging, brand guidelines, and content style guide
- Ghostwrite, peer edit, and review content from internal SMEs and other writers
- Work proactively to deepen your understanding of our market, customers, and product
- Collaborate with external partners (design and PR) to execute content marketing efforts and produce high-quality content
Qualifications
- 5+ years as a B2C content creator
- Experience in an e-commerce, direct-to-consumer, or environmental background is preferred
- Experience defining and driving content strategies, including ruthless prioritization
- Experience creating various types of engaging content such as ebooks, whitepapers, infographics, guides, blogs, etc
- Demonstrated ability to gain an in-depth understanding of eco-friendly and environmentally responsible products to make meaningful content edits for technical, and internal experts
- Track record of producing content that has led to strong website engagement and valuable conversations with sales
- Thorough knowledge of digital content strategy, creation, and execution
- Understanding of SEO principles and web traffic metrics
- Project management skills and attention to detail
- Phenomenal writing, editing, and proofing skills and verbal communication skills
- Critical thinker and problem solver
